NP150 Viscoelastic Foam Mattress

Supreme Comfort & Prevention of Pressure Ulcers in People up to Medium-High Risk

Temperature Sensitive Memory Foam for Ultimate Comfort

Medicraft Hill-Rom’s Viscoelastic mattress has been specially developed to help prevent pressure ulcers. The temperature sensitive, Viscoelastic foam moulds to the patient’s shape, evenly distributes the weight and contours the body in any position, increasing patient comfort and pressure redistribution. It is adaptable to most bed frames and conforms to all bed positions.

Cover

The fully enclosed mattress with its waterproof, yet vapour permeable, multi-stretch, bacteriostatic and fungostatic polyurethane cover is easy to clean and disinfect ensuring maximum hygiene for patients and caregivers.
